The registrar of voters, Connie Huett, certified on October 13, 2004 the recall petition filed for the purpose of recalling Henry Stringer, Jr., School Board Member, District 7, Parish of LaSalle, which was received by the governor on October 18, 2004. The certificate states:
NUMBER OF NAMES APPEARING ON THE PETITION = 426.
NUMBER OF QUALIFIED ELECTORS OF THE VOTING AREA WHO'S SIGNATURES APPEAR ON THE PETITION:
ORIGINAL PETITION = 244.
ADDITIONAL PETITION = 18.
TOTAL= 262.
TOTAL NUMBER OF ELECTORS IN THE VOTING AREA AS OF THE FILING OF THE PETITION WITH THE SECRETARY OF STATE ON JULY 16, 2004 = 898.
LSA-R.S.
The registrar has certified that the petition contains a total of 262 qualified electors out of a total of 898 electors of the voting area. LSA-R.S.
The registrar certified a total of 262 qualified electors of the voting area whose signatures appeared on the petition, which number does not meet the required forty percent (359.2). Therefore, it is the opinion of this office that the certified signatures on the recall petition are not sufficient in number for the governor to issue a proclamation ordering a special election on the recall petition filed for the purpose of recalling Henry Stringer, Jr., School Board Member, District 7, Parish of LaSalle.
